When I tested my American Pale Ale's original gravity I got a reading of 1052. From everything I have read this seems to high for an ale. Any tips on how get the correct original gravity?
 
4 lb. pale lme
2 lb. extra light dme
4 oz victory(toasted)
4 oz cara wheat
8 oz pale grain
1 oz amarillo hops(bittering)
.5 oz libert hops(flavor)
1 oz liberty hops(aroma)
